It is another day and moment of calling people to accountability after a fiasco in a major football tournament.
The shambolic display of the stars in Qatar will come under much criticism in some days to come. Though, the heat has already started.
There is one thing to note: the Minister for Youth and Sports together with the Ghana Football Association President will never go free without the entanglement of criticisms.
The former editor for the Porcupine Warriors has also joined the race of people who are seeking for accountability. To him, the Ministry and the FA must answer some questions.
"The sponsorship money was given at the behest of H. E. Nana Akuffo Addo and for the Ghana Black Stars. We must know how much the Ministry of Youth and Sports and the Ghana Football Association received and how it was utilised. Fair to ask the MOYS/GFA these valid questions any day, anytime, anywhere".
